Non-restricted: Canadian Firearms Safety Course (CFSC) is an introductory course for anyone (including minors) who want to own non-restricted firearms.; Restricted: Canadian Restricted Firearms Safety Course (CRFSC) is an introductory course for anyone over the age of 18 who wants to own restricted firearms. The Canadian Firearms Safety PAL Course Student handbook is the RCMP firearms program book developed to accompany the Canadian Firearms Safety Course. The Student Manual is an important resource for those taking the CFSC and/or CRFSC. All students should carefully read the manual prior to participating in course(s). The manual provides key information to support learning during the course and will serve as a reference guide after completion of the course(s).
